The Connect VMware vSphere plugin

The Connect VMware vSphere plugin is a micro-service which is deployed inside the Fabric Services System environment itself. After deploying the plugin itself, connections to different VMware vCenter environments can be set up through the creation of Deployments within the plugin. This is done through the Connect Service API.

Once a VMware Plugin has been setup to a VMware vCenter environment, it will connect to that vCenter and listen for events for the following objects in VMware vCenter:

  • Distributed vSwitch management
  • Port Group management
  • Host to dVS associations
  • SR-IOV Configuration
  • SR-IOV enabled Virtual Machine boot and shutdown

The plugin only uses a read-only user for these activities.

Note:

The Connect VMware vSphere plugin supports up to a maximum of 2 different VMware vCenter deployments. This will be increased in the future.
